Sony is making money in Europe, no question. All the major consoles are produced mostly in China, which has seen its currency appreciate slightly vis-a-vis the dollar and decline slightly against the euro.

I'd caution against assuming the PS3 still costs $500 to produce (my guess is, they hit $400 this spring and will hit $350 this fall). Sony moved very, very aggressively on cost-reduction - as a hardware company, this is what they do. Right now, any losses they're making are a result of marketing expenses and rising shipping costs, but those costs hit all the console companies equally.
